School Summary

Gardner-Webb University


General Information:

Founded in 1905, Gardner-Webb University is seated on 250 acres located in Cleveland county. It is a university offering both undergraduate and graduate programs.

Academic Competitiveness
Moderate competition - More than 75% of freshmen were in the top 50% of their high school class and scored over 1010 on SAT (critical reading and math scores combined) or over 18 on ACT; about 85% or fewer of all applicants accepted.
